Close-fitting glasses whose bendable frame seals tightly around the eyes, worn to block water, dust, chemicals, or bright light during activities like swimming, skiing, welding, and lab work.
Adisa forgot her swimming goggles and had to sit out the race.

- safety glasses
less protective than goggles; have side shields but do not seal against the face
- protective eyewear
a broad category that includes goggles, face shields, and safety glasses
- spectacles
everyday glasses for correcting vision, not for protection

Always plural in this sense; the singular 'goggle' is almost never used for protective eyewear. Use 'a pair of goggles' to refer to one unit.

A wearable electronic device that fits over the eyes and contains built-in screens — allowing the user to see in darkness, explore virtual worlds, or view digital information laid over the real surroundings.
Megan tried on a pair of VR goggles and gasped at the virtual mountaintop.

- VR headset
more common in consumer marketing for virtual-reality devices
- smart glasses
lighter and look more like regular glasses; do not seal around the eyes
- night-vision goggles
specific to devices that amplify low light

Always plural, like sense 1. Frequently appears in compound names: 'VR goggles', 'night-vision goggles', 'AR goggles'. Distinguish from sense 1 — these contain screens and electronics, not just protective lenses.
